The news of a crash near San Diego reveals just how grisly accidents can be.

Unfortunately, as the back to school traffic is picked up, so do the accidents and fatalities associated with accidents in or around school areas. Since many children are on foot or on bike getting to and from school, it is important to pay extra attention in these areas as well as stop behind any school buses to minimize the chances of being involved in an accident. Unfortunately, two elderly drivers were recently killed in a crash near a high school in San Carlos.

The two cars collided at a major intersection near Patrick Henry High School shortly before 7 o’ clock in the morning. First responders had to cut the roof off of one of the vehicles in order to get the driver out. The elderly women involved in the accident were taken to area hospital but were pronounced dead at that time.

It is believed that one driver ran a red light and caused the accident to occur.
